Vakrangee Limited (NSE:VAKRANGEE) May Have Run Too Fast Too Soon With Recent 27% Price Plummet
To the annoyance of some shareholders, Vakrangee Limited (NSE:VAKRANGEE) shares are down a considerable 27% in the last month, which continues a horrid run for the company. Instead of being rewarded, shareholders who have already held through the last twelve months are now sitting on a 45% share price drop.
Although its price has dipped substantially, you could still be forgiven for thinking Vakrangee is a stock to steer clear of with a price-to-sales ratios (or "P/S") of 4.8x, considering almost half the companies in India's Multiline Retail industry have P/S ratios below 2.4x. Although, it's not wise to just take the P/S at face value as there may be an explanation why it's so lofty.

What Does Vakrangee's P/S Mean For Shareholders?
Revenue has risen firmly for Vakrangee recently, which is pleasing to see. Perhaps the market is expecting this decent revenue performance to beat out the industry over the near term, which has kept the P/S propped up. You'd really hope so, otherwise you're paying a pretty hefty price for no particular reason.

Vakrangee's P/S ratio would be typical for a company that's expected to deliver very strong growth, and importantly, perform much better than the industry.
Taking a look back first, we see that the company grew revenue by an impressive 17% last year. Despite this strong recent growth, it's still struggling to catch up as its three-year revenue frustratingly shrank by 63% overall. Accordingly, shareholders would have felt downbeat about the medium-term rates of revenue growth.
Weighing that medium-term revenue trajectory against the broader industry's one-year forecast for expansion of 9.7% shows it's an unpleasant look.
With this information, we find it concerning that Vakrangee is trading at a P/S higher than the industry. It seems most investors are ignoring the recent poor growth rate and are hoping for a turnaround in the company's business prospects. Only the boldest would assume these prices are sustainable as a continuation of recent revenue trends is likely to weigh heavily on the share price eventually.
What We Can Learn From Vakrangee's P/S?
Even after such a strong price drop, Vakrangee's P/S still exceeds the industry median significantly. We'd say the price-to-sales ratio's power isn't primarily as a valuation instrument but rather to gauge current investor sentiment and future expectations.
We've established that Vakrangee currently trades on a much higher than expected P/S since its recent revenues have been in decline over the medium-term. When we see revenue heading backwards and underperforming the industry forecasts, we feel the possibility of the share price declining is very real, bringing the P/S back into the realm of reasonability. Unless the recent medium-term conditions improve markedly, investors will have a hard time accepting the share price as fair value.
